Anthony Zappin began his artistic journey in high school, where he developed a passion for exploring various art styles and techniques. He continued his education at Marshall University's Visual Arts Center, earning a Bachelor of Arts degree in Fine Arts. During this time, Zappin participated in numerous exhibitions and art shows, gaining recognition for his unique abstract paintings.
Following graduation, Zappin's career continued to flourish, with his artwork displayed in galleries across the United States, including New York, Los Angeles, and Miami. His paintings even appeared in the background of music videos and television shows. In 2013, he held a solo show at the Quin Hotel in New York City. His talent was recognized by several publications, including The New York Times, Art in America, and Artforum.
